What Enfield Public Schools Does

Enfield Public Schools is a public school district serving the community of Enfield, Connecticut. With an estimated 501-1000 employees, the district operates multiple elementary, middle, and high schools, providing K-12 education to thousands of students. Its mission centers on delivering quality education, supporting student development, and preparing graduates for future success. As a public entity, it operates within state guidelines, manages taxpayer-funded budgets, and addresses diverse community needs, from standard curricula to special education services.

Why AI Matters at This Scale

For a mid-sized district like Enfield, AI presents a transformative lever to achieve more with constrained resources. Districts of this size face the classic public-sector challenge: serving a large, diverse population with limited budgets and personnel. AI can help personalize education at scale, something previously only feasible in much smaller settings. It offers tools to automate time-consuming administrative tasks, allowing educators and staff to refocus energy on direct student support and instructional quality. In an era of heightened focus on learning recovery and closing achievement gaps, data-driven AI insights can help target interventions more effectively than manual methods ever could.

Concrete AI Opportunities with ROI Framing

1. Personalized Learning Platforms: Implementing AI-driven adaptive learning software in core subjects represents a high-impact opportunity. The ROI is measured in improved student outcomes and more efficient use of instructional time. By providing tailored practice, these systems can help move entire classrooms forward faster, potentially reducing the need for costly remedial summer programs or tutoring services.

2. Administrative Automation: Deploying AI for tasks like processing forms, scheduling, and initial data analysis offers a clear, quantifiable ROI through labor hour savings. For a district with hundreds of staff, automating even 10-15% of routine administrative work can free up thousands of hours annually, which can be redirected to student-facing activities without increasing headcount.

3. Predictive Student Support Systems: An AI model analyzing attendance, grades, and behavior to flag at-risk students provides a strategic ROI. Early intervention is far less expensive and more effective than later remediation or addressing disciplinary issues. This proactive approach can improve graduation rates and student well-being, key metrics for district funding and community standing.

Deployment Risks Specific to This Size Band

Districts in the 501-1000 employee band have some IT support but lack the vast resources of major metropolitan systems. Key risks include integration complexity with legacy student information systems, requiring careful vendor selection. Data governance and privacy (FERPA/COPPA) is paramount; any breach could erode public trust and trigger legal consequences. There's also a change management risk; rolling out new tools across dozens of school buildings requires extensive training and buy-in from teachers and administrators accustomed to existing workflows. Finally, sustained funding is a challenge, as AI tools often shift from pilot grants to operational budgets, requiring long-term financial planning within tight public budgets.

Frequently asked

Common questions about AI for k-12 public education

How can a public school district afford AI tools?
AI can be implemented incrementally using existing software upgrades (e.g., LMS features), state/federal EdTech grants, and by reallocating savings from automated administrative tasks.
What are the biggest risks with AI in schools?
Key risks include student data privacy (FERPA/COPPA compliance), algorithmic bias perpetuating inequities, teacher training needs, and ensuring AI supplements rather than replaces human interaction.
Where should a district our size start with AI?
Start with low-stakes, high-ROI pilots like automating administrative reporting or using AI features within existing curriculum software, focusing on tools with strong privacy guarantees.
How do we get teacher buy-in for AI adoption?
Involve teachers in tool selection, provide robust training that frames AI as a time-saving assistant, and start with use cases that directly reduce their administrative burden.
